Meta’s next Ray-Ban Stories may have just passed the FCC


Despite the low usage, it looks like Meta is moving forward with the second generation. The new smart glasses will allow you to stream live videos to Facebook and Instagram and even hear comments from people watching your stream, Roettgers said in August: “Live streamers will be able to communicate directly with their audience, with the glasses relaying feedback via audio through the built-in headphones. » The Wall Street Journal reported that the new smart glasses will have “improved battery life and better cameras” and are expected to be released in fall or spring 2024.

Meta did not immediately respond to a request for comment. The company is hosting its Connect conference on September 27-28, so perhaps we’ll learn more about these new smart glasses at the show. At this event, we already know that Meta plans to share more about Meta Quest 3, which is scheduled for release this fall. This device also recently cleared the FCC, so I assume Meta will meet that deadline.
